72-year-old man arrested on suspicion of murder after woman is found dead in Standish

An investigation has been launched after a woman was found dead at a home in Standish.

Shortly after 3am on Tuesday 24 March 2020, police were called by the ambulance service to Wigan Road, Standish, to reports of an unexplained death.

Despite the best efforts of paramedics, a 70-year-old woman was sadly pronounced dead at the scene.

Upon police arrival, a 72-year-old man was arrested on suspicion of murder. He remains in custody for questioning.

A post-mortem examination is due to take place later today.

Detective Inspector Philip Housley of GMP’s Wigan division, said: “A woman has sadly lost her life, and our thoughts remain with her family and friends. Our specialist officers are currently supporting the family at this incredibly difficult time.

“Whilst we have made an arrest, it is important to stress that we are keeping an open mind about the circumstances surrounding this woman’s death – though it is only right that we take stringent steps to ensure the woman’s loved ones are provided with answers about how she very sadly died.

“There is currently a scene in place as our team of detectives who are working tirelessly to piece together exactly what has happened carry out their investigation.
